Generation is fully accounted for
PassThree retained lifetime golden cases and 90 year-model combinations passed. The local no-storage default had annual balance residual 5.820766091346741e-11 kWh and maximum hourly residual 0 kWh against a 0.000001 kWh tolerance.
Method: Recomputed every hourly and annual balance as generation minus direct self-consumption, storage charging, export and curtailment. For no-storage cases, also enforced generation = self-consumption + export + curtailment.
Evidence: Invariant implementation (2026-08-02); Golden and matrix execution (2026-08-02)
Boundary: When storage is present, charging is a separate generation destination; collapsing it into direct self-consumption would misstate the engine's published fields.
Fixed export envelopes bind at every interval
PassAll 90 deterministic year cases passed; maximum hourly export above a declared fixed cap was 0 kWh. The unconstrained case was treated as a counterfactual with no cap-compliance claim.
Method: Exercised zero, 1.5 kW, 3 kW, 5 kW and unconstrained envelopes across three tariffs, three load shapes and zero or 10 kWh storage, checking every hourly export value against the selected fixed cap.
Evidence: Export-cap matrix test (2026-08-02); Published export-envelope register (2026-08-02)
Boundary: A modelled fixed cap is not a connection approval and does not represent a connection-specific dynamic operating envelope.

Lifetime values and discounting reconcile
PassAll three 25-year golden cases passed at 0.000001 tolerance. The local default recomputed to AUD 13,439.655099719674 present value, AUD 5,439.655099719674 net present value and discounted payback in year 12.
Method: Recomputed each annual discounted cashflow, cumulative discounted balance, total capital, present value, net present value and first non-negative payback year from the declared settings.
Evidence: Lifetime invariant implementation (2026-08-02); Retained golden cases (2026-08-02)
Boundary: The arithmetic follows the declared model convention: year-one cashflow is discounted once, while tariff escalation, operating cost, finance, tax and storage replacement capital are not modelled.
